Title: Savory Egg & Sweet Potato Scramble
Categories: Potatoes, Dairy, Greens, Herbs, Chilies
Yield: 4 Servings
8 lg Eggs
1/3 c Milk
1/2 ts Ground cumin
1/4 ts Salt
1/4 ts Ground black pepper
1 tb Butter
1 lb Medium sweet potatoes;
- peeled, quartered longway
- thin sliced
1 Green onion; sliced
2 c Baby spinach
- Fresh Italian (flat-leaf)
- parsley
Bottled hot pepper sauce
In a medium bowl whisk together eggs, milk, cumin, salt
and pepper; set aside.
In a large skillet melt butter over medium heat. Add sweet
potato and green onion. Cook, stirring occasionally, until
potatoes are lightly browned and just tender, about 8
minutes. Add spinach. Cook until slightly wilted, about 1
minute.
Pour egg mixture over potato mixture in skillet. Cook,
without stirring, until mixture begins to set on bottom
and around edges. Lift and fold partially cooked egg
mixture so the uncooked portion flows underneath. Continue
cooking for 2 to 3 minutes or until egg mixture is cooked
through but still glossy and moist. Sprinkle with fresh
parsley. Remove from heat and serve at once. Pass bottled
hot pepper sauce.
Makes: 4 servings
